Amarillo vs Charlotte-Concord-Gastonia
Fair Market Rent Comparison — HUD 2025 Data
Quick Answer
Amarillo is 46% cheaper for renters. A 2-bedroom rents for $744/mo vs $1,084/mo in Charlotte-Concord-Gastonia — saving $4,080/year.
Rent by Unit Size
| Unit Size | Amarillo | Charlotte-Concord-Gastonia |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Studio | $501 | $724 | $223 |
| 1 Bedroom | $606 | $881 | $275 |
| 2 Bedrooms | $744 | $1,084 | $340 |
| 3 Bedrooms | $961 | $1,328 | $367 |
| 4 Bedrooms | $1,008 | $1,555 | $547 |
| Median Income | $37,767 | $63,227 | $25,460 |
